200个html游戏源码.rar

上传者: 34297991 | 上传时间: 2024-08-12 13:25:38 | 文件大小: 217.77MB | 文件类型: RAR
h5
HTML5游戏源码是基于HTML5技术开发的游戏代码,它利用了HTML5的Canvas、Web Audio、WebSocket等新特性,为网页游戏带来了更强的表现力和交互性。这个压缩包"200个html游戏源码.rar"包含了200款不同的HTML5游戏,这些游戏可能涵盖各种类型,如动作、冒险、策略、益智、休闲等,提供了丰富的学习和研究素材。 HTML5游戏开发的基础是HTML、CSS和JavaScript,这三者构成了网页的结构、样式和行为。HTML5的Canvas元素是一个可编程的画布,开发者可以使用JavaScript来绘制动态图形,实现游戏场景的渲染。Web Audio API则提供了处理音频的能力,使游戏音效更加丰富。WebSocket协议则允许建立持久的双向通信连接,为实时游戏提供了支持。 在这些源码中,你可以深入学习如何利用HTML5的特性构建游戏逻辑。例如,碰撞检测是游戏中常见的功能,开发者可能会用到矩形碰撞检测或像素级精确碰撞检测算法。另外,游戏的动画效果通常通过requestAnimationFrame来实现平滑的帧率控制。还有游戏状态管理,如游戏开始、暂停、结束等,以及用户输入的处理,如键盘、鼠标或触摸事件。 此外,这些源码也可能涉及到一些高级技术,比如WebGL,它允许在浏览器中进行3D图形渲染,为游戏带来更丰富的视觉体验。还有Service Worker技术,可以实现离线存储,使得游戏在网络不稳定或者无网络环境下也能运行。 对于初学者,通过分析这些源码,可以理解游戏的基本结构,包括游戏循环(game loop)、对象创建和更新、游戏状态的管理等。对于有一定基础的开发者,这些源码可以作为参考,学习如何优化性能、处理复杂逻辑和提高用户体验。 每个游戏的源码都是一个独立的项目,包含了HTML文件、CSS样式表和JavaScript脚本。开发者可以通过查看这些文件,了解游戏是如何组织的,如何将各个部分整合在一起,以及如何使用事件监听、函数调用来实现游戏交互。 在实际学习过程中,可以挑选几个感兴趣的游戏,逐行阅读代码,理解每个函数的作用,观察变量的变化,甚至尝试修改代码,看看会有什么结果。这不仅能够提升编程技能,也能培养解决问题的能力。 这个"200个html游戏源码.rar"压缩包是一个宝贵的资源库,无论是为了学习还是娱乐,都值得深入探索。通过研究这些源码,你可以掌握HTML5游戏开发的核心技术,为自己的游戏开发之路打下坚实基础。

文件下载

资源详情

[{"title":"( 2000 个子文件 217.77MB ) 200个html游戏源码.rar","children":[{"title":"576742227280295694 <span style='color:#111;'> 926B </span>","children":null,"spread":false},{"title":"c._volume <span style='color:#111;'> 536B </span>","children":null,"spread":false},{"title":"Default.aspx <span style='color:#111;'> 25B </span>","children":null,"spread":false},{"title":"Default.aspx <span style='color:#111;'> 25B </span>","children":null,"spread":false},{"title":"未确认 657775.crdownload <span style='color:#111;'> 3.27KB </span>","children":null,"spread":false},{"title":"jquery.mobile.min.css <span style='color:#111;'> 202.02KB </span>","children":null,"spread":false},{"title":"bootstrap.min.css <span style='color:#111;'> 97.63KB </span>","children":null,"spread":false},{"title":"bootstrap.min.css <span style='color:#111;'> 97.63KB </span>","children":null,"spread":false},{"title":"bootstrap.min.css <span style='color:#111;'> 97.21KB </span>","children":null,"spread":false},{"title":"animate.min.css <span style='color:#111;'> 46.88KB </span>","children":null,"spread":false},{"title":"jquery.mmenu.all.css <span style='color:#111;'> 38.33KB </span>","children":null,"spread":false},{"title":"jquery.mmenu.all.css <span style='color:#111;'> 38.33KB </span>","children":null,"spread":false},{"title":"voyager-71c9db55a2771fa00f1072bf4f5ea985.css <span style='color:#111;'> 36.89KB </span>","children":null,"spread":false},{"title":"voyager-71c9db55a2771fa00f1072bf4f5ea985.css <span style='color:#111;'> 36.89KB </span>","children":null,"spread":false},{"title":"voyager-71c9db55a2771fa00f1072bf4f5ea985.css <span style='color:#111;'> 36.89KB </span>","children":null,"spread":false},{"title":"main-20140901.css <span style='color:#111;'> 33.70KB </span>","children":null,"spread":false},{"title":"style.css <span style='color:#111;'> 21.69KB </span>","children":null,"spread":false},{"title":"font-awesome.css <span style='color:#111;'> 21.15KB </span>","children":null,"spread":false},{"title":"main.css <span style='color:#111;'> 19.14KB </span>","children":null,"spread":false},{"title":"css3.css <span style='color:#111;'> 18.07KB </span>","children":null,"spread":false},{"title":"style.css <span style='color:#111;'> 17.43KB </span>","children":null,"spread":false},{"title":"main.css <span style='color:#111;'> 17.08KB </span>","children":null,"spread":false},{"title":"main.css <span style='color:#111;'> 14.95KB </span>","children":null,"spread":false},{"title":"main.css <span style='color:#111;'> 14.95KB </span>","children":null,"spread":false},{"title":"main.css <span style='color:#111;'> 14.95KB </span>","children":null,"spread":false},{"title":"main.css <span style='color:#111;'> 14.95KB </span>","children":null,"spread":false},{"title":"index_v4.css <span style='color:#111;'> 13.35KB </span>","children":null,"spread":false},{"title":"style.css <span style='color:#111;'> 12.68KB </span>","children":null,"spread":false},{"title":"style.css <span style='color:#111;'> 12.68KB </span>","children":null,"spread":false},{"title":"addtohomescreen.css <span style='color:#111;'> 11.71KB </span>","children":null,"spread":false},{"title":"style.css <span style='color:#111;'> 11.08KB </span>","children":null,"spread":false},{"title":"index.css <span style='color:#111;'> 10.51KB </span>","children":null,"spread":false},{"title":"index.css <span style='color:#111;'> 10.51KB </span>","children":null,"spread":false},{"title":"normalize.css <span style='color:#111;'> 9.57KB </span>","children":null,"spread":false},{"title":"bdsstyle.css <span style='color:#111;'> 9.55KB </span>","children":null,"spread":false},{"title":"bdsstyle.css <span style='color:#111;'> 9.55KB </span>","children":null,"spread":false},{"title":"css.css <span style='color:#111;'> 9.51KB </span>","children":null,"spread":false},{"title":"main.css <span style='color:#111;'> 9.47KB </span>","children":null,"spread":false},{"title":"min.css <span style='color:#111;'> 7.38KB </span>","children":null,"spread":false},{"title":"game.css <span style='color:#111;'> 7.25KB </span>","children":null,"spread":false},{"title":"page.css <span style='color:#111;'> 6.78KB </span>","children":null,"spread":false},{"title":"game.css <span style='color:#111;'> 6.58KB </span>","children":null,"spread":false},{"title":"webBox.css <span style='color:#111;'> 6.07KB </span>","children":null,"spread":false},{"title":"main.css <span style='color:#111;'> 5.83KB </span>","children":null,"spread":false},{"title":"main.css <span style='color:#111;'> 5.75KB </span>","children":null,"spread":false},{"title":"index.css <span style='color:#111;'> 5.64KB </span>","children":null,"spread":false},{"title":"base.css <span style='color:#111;'> 5.49KB </span>","children":null,"spread":false},{"title":"game.css <span style='color:#111;'> 5.47KB </span>","children":null,"spread":false},{"title":"m.min.css <span style='color:#111;'> 4.99KB </span>","children":null,"spread":false},{"title":"main.css <span style='color:#111;'> 4.97KB </span>","children":null,"spread":false},{"title":"m.css <span style='color:#111;'> 4.96KB </span>","children":null,"spread":false},{"title":"m.css <span style='color:#111;'> 4.96KB </span>","children":null,"spread":false},{"title":"wap_game_index.css <span style='color:#111;'> 4.91KB </span>","children":null,"spread":false},{"title":"index.css <span style='color:#111;'> 4.66KB </span>","children":null,"spread":false},{"title":"all.css <span style='color:#111;'> 4.58KB </span>","children":null,"spread":false},{"title":"m.min.css <span style='color:#111;'> 4.47KB </span>","children":null,"spread":false},{"title":"m.min.css <span style='color:#111;'> 4.28KB </span>","children":null,"spread":false},{"title":"m.min.css <span style='color:#111;'> 4.28KB </span>","children":null,"spread":false},{"title":"main.css <span style='color:#111;'> 4.04KB </span>","children":null,"spread":false},{"title":"main.css <span style='color:#111;'> 4.04KB </span>","children":null,"spread":false},{"title":"main.css <span style='color:#111;'> 4.04KB </span>","children":null,"spread":false},{"title":"main.css <span style='color:#111;'> 4.04KB </span>","children":null,"spread":false},{"title":"m.min.css <span style='color:#111;'> 3.74KB </span>","children":null,"spread":false},{"title":"animation.css <span style='color:#111;'> 3.65KB </span>","children":null,"spread":false},{"title":"index.css <span style='color:#111;'> 3.49KB </span>","children":null,"spread":false},{"title":"zw.css <span style='color:#111;'> 3.29KB </span>","children":null,"spread":false},{"title":"zw.css <span style='color:#111;'> 3.29KB </span>","children":null,"spread":false},{"title":"style.css <span style='color:#111;'> 3.17KB </span>","children":null,"spread":false},{"title":"index.css <span style='color:#111;'> 3.10KB </span>","children":null,"spread":false},{"title":"common.css <span style='color:#111;'> 3.05KB </span>","children":null,"spread":false},{"title":"index.css <span style='color:#111;'> 3.01KB </span>","children":null,"spread":false},{"title":"tetris.css <span style='color:#111;'> 2.99KB </span>","children":null,"spread":false},{"title":"tetris.css <span style='color:#111;'> 2.99KB </span>","children":null,"spread":false},{"title":"popup.css <span style='color:#111;'> 2.88KB </span>","children":null,"spread":false},{"title":"popup.css <span style='color:#111;'> 2.88KB </span>","children":null,"spread":false},{"title":"idangerous.swiper.css <span style='color:#111;'> 2.85KB </span>","children":null,"spread":false},{"title":"game.css <span style='color:#111;'> 2.81KB </span>","children":null,"spread":false},{"title":"game.css <span style='color:#111;'> 2.66KB </span>","children":null,"spread":false},{"title":"style.css <span style='color:#111;'> 2.65KB </span>","children":null,"spread":false},{"title":"reset.css <span style='color:#111;'> 2.65KB </span>","children":null,"spread":false},{"title":"global.css <span style='color:#111;'> 2.63KB </span>","children":null,"spread":false},{"title":"play-13.12.21.min.css <span style='color:#111;'> 2.23KB </span>","children":null,"spread":false},{"title":"ui.progress-bar.css <span style='color:#111;'> 2.16KB </span>","children":null,"spread":false},{"title":"sidebar.css <span style='color:#111;'> 1.87KB </span>","children":null,"spread":false},{"title":"sidebar.css <span style='color:#111;'> 1.86KB </span>","children":null,"spread":false},{"title":"sidebar.css <span style='color:#111;'> 1.86KB </span>","children":null,"spread":false},{"title":"main.css <span style='color:#111;'> 1.81KB </span>","children":null,"spread":false},{"title":"sidebar.css <span style='color:#111;'> 1.72KB </span>","children":null,"spread":false},{"title":"wechat.css <span style='color:#111;'> 1.70KB </span>","children":null,"spread":false},{"title":"wechat.css <span style='color:#111;'> 1.70KB </span>","children":null,"spread":false},{"title":"common.css <span style='color:#111;'> 1.58KB </span>","children":null,"spread":false},{"title":"common.css <span style='color:#111;'> 1.58KB </span>","children":null,"spread":false},{"title":"common.css <span style='color:#111;'> 1.58KB </span>","children":null,"spread":false},{"title":"common.css <span style='color:#111;'> 1.58KB </span>","children":null,"spread":false},{"title":"common.css <span style='color:#111;'> 1.58KB </span>","children":null,"spread":false},{"title":"common.css <span style='color:#111;'> 1.58KB </span>","children":null,"spread":false},{"title":"common.css <span style='color:#111;'> 1.58KB </span>","children":null,"spread":false},{"title":"common.css <span style='color:#111;'> 1.58KB </span>","children":null,"spread":false},{"title":"common.css <span style='color:#111;'> 1.58KB </span>","children":null,"spread":false},{"title":"game.css <span style='color:#111;'> 1.38KB </span>","children":null,"spread":false},{"title":"......","children":null,"spread":false},{"title":"<span style='color:steelblue;'>文件过多,未全部展示</span>","children":null,"spread":false}],"spread":true}]

评论信息

免责申明

【只为小站】的资源来自网友分享,仅供学习研究,请务必在下载后24小时内给予删除,不得用于其他任何用途,否则后果自负。基于互联网的特殊性,【只为小站】 无法对用户传输的作品、信息、内容的权属或合法性、合规性、真实性、科学性、完整权、有效性等进行实质审查;无论 【只为小站】 经营者是否已进行审查,用户均应自行承担因其传输的作品、信息、内容而可能或已经产生的侵权或权属纠纷等法律责任。
本站所有资源不代表本站的观点或立场,基于网友分享,根据中国法律《信息网络传播权保护条例》第二十二条之规定,若资源存在侵权或相关问题请联系本站客服人员,zhiweidada#qq.com,请把#换成@,本站将给予最大的支持与配合,做到及时反馈和处理。关于更多版权及免责申明参见 版权及免责申明